Siren Haugland is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, General Health Professions and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Siren Haugland has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 928 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Clinical Psychology, 9 papers in General Health Professions and 7 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. Recurrent topics in Siren Haugland’s work include School Health and Nursing Education (5 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ers) and Childhood Cancer Survivors' Quality of Life (4 papers). Siren Haugland is often cited by papers focused on School Health and Nursing Education (5 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(4 papers) and Childhood Cancer Survivors' Quality of Life (4 papers). Siren Haugland collaborates with scholars based in Norway, United States and Australia. Siren Haugland's co-authors include Torbjørn Torsheim, Bente Wold, Tormod Bøe, Mari Hysing, Mary D. Overpeck, Candace Currie, William Boyce, Ilze Kalnins, Kjell Morten Stormark and Børge Sivertsen and has published in prestigious journals such as Social Science & Medicine, BMC Public Health and IEEE Transactions on Magnetics.
